Output 81d857c4013d1b1a785367343d274fac9056bdeba8993369400a815459bff61f:95

value
150162
script pubkey
OP_0 OP_PUSHBYTES_20 e9a1dbbb19d9fa67bb2757cce332ab66c9b4e193
address
bc1qaxsahwcem8ax0we82lxwxv4tvmymfcvntqrvqq
transaction
81d857c4013d1b1a785367343d274fac9056bdeba8993369400a815459bff61f
confirmations
69789
spent
true